Svg 2 pdf php library

Net can be used to create high quality pdf documents, svg vector images and transparent png images. The main purpose of this lib is to rasterize svg to a surface which can be an image or a pdf for example, through a \ svg \surface php interface this project was initialized by the need to render svg documents inside pdf files for the dompdf project. Pdfkit is a pdf document generation library for node and the browser that. Best open source pdf generation libraries for php our. You dont really need to replace text or render, once you have created your svg file. Tcpdf is on the first place of this top as it is the most easy to use php library to create pdf s and however, the most complete and extense as it doesnt require executable. A javascript pdf generation library for node and the browser. I am facing a problem with insert svg into pdf the svg file i catch via post.

Usd3, 3 of 9, code 93, uss93, standard 2 of 5, interleaved 2 of 5, code. Server and application monitor helps you discover application dependencies to help identify relationships between application servers. Api can easily be used to generate, modify, convert, render, secure and print documents without using adobe acrobat. All structured data from the file and property namespaces is available under the creative commons cc0 license. A library to read, parse and export to pdf svg files. This library consists of commonly used industrial equipments like tank, pump, valve, dial, etc in various models and looks. Create an svg data visualisation with php creative bloq. It is based on fpdf and html2fpdf, with a number of enhancements.

Generating svg images from php code and outputting them, either into xml strings or into files. Php how to convert html file to pdf using dompdf library. Fpdf is a php class which allows to generate pdf files with pure php, that is to say without using the pdflib library. Files are available under licenses specified on their description page. All you just need to include tcpdf in your script and create. To keep the data in vector format, a different tool should be used. The classes above are tools for creating pdf files using php code, for example to generate pdf invoice documents. Currently, the library contains the full svg specification. Svg, scalable vector graphics is an xml based language to define vector based graphics.

I i actually thought that spec was some sort of typo, but i guess not. One alternative fix is to just remove this xml header tag from your svg file completely, as this is not needed by the browser. Available source files and icon fonts for both personal and commercial use. Can i email you over a couple screenshots so i can show you whats going on. The cost of running this website is covered by advertisements. Download this free icon pack available in svg, psd, png, eps format or as webfonts. I i actually thought that spec was some sort of typo, but i. Some of what follows also appears in our larger postscript library. Etsy is the home to thousands of handmade, vintage, and oneofakind products and gifts related to your search. Select svg as the the format you want to convert your pdf file to. Processing is an electronic sketchbook for developing ideas. Uniformgradient with direction and position and the transformation of the svg basic shapes e. Net core to perform document management and manipulation tasks within crossplatform applications. The classes above are tools for creating pdf files using php code, for example to.

Download over 12,105 icons of library in svg, psd, png, eps format or as webfonts. Unfortunately, you can not use data uri for svg images at least in version 5. This windows batch provides you with file conversion from several. You could check out the leadtools document sdk to achieve this functionality there is the rastercodecs class that can load the pdf file and other document formats as svg using the loadsvg method and then you can use the leadtools vector sdk to take the svg file and convert it to dxf. At the moment, that your project becomes bigger and creating pdf files is an important part within your project, you should think about this pdf library for php. You can save a chart as an image in pdf, png, jpg or svg format.

How to get php to play nicely with svg files sheelah brennan. There is a limitation of 3 icons per collection for free users. Unlike other converters that simply bolt together a collection of free libraries, buildvu is a high quality. Even for the crappiestoldest windows systems still in use, 2 mb is comically small. Cloudconvert converts and rasterizes your vector files online.

Any idea, if tcpdf library supports svg to pdf conversion. Support of black point compensation bpc flag useblackptcomp has been added to the. This free online converter is exclusively powered by buildvu. Pdf is a file format developed by adobe systems for representing. A list of the most important php class script and libraries for generating pdf files, pdf manipulation and html to pdf conversion. Flaticon, the largest database of free vector icons. Any pointers in this direction would really help me. Code 93, uss93, standard 2 of 5, interleaved 2 of 5, code 128 abc, 2 and 5 digits. The api embraces chainability, and includes both low level functions as well as abstractions for higher level functionality. This page was last edited on 29 october 2019, at 19. I am trying to convert a svg file to pdf file using tcpdf library in php. Generate pdf files using php scripts web development blog.

You can use the options to control resolution, quality and file size. Chris converse explores techniques to modify the colors, visibility, and even stroke values of your images, using the php header function and query. I put your php file into my plugins directory, i also have chriss above code in my functions. Three simple techniques to get started, here are three of the simplest techniques for using svg in php. Did you scroll all this way to get facts about book svg. Svg vectorial image with imagesvg it appears that you are using adblocking software. Svgmagick also contains a number of useful methods for working with filter, the gradient e. But imagemagick will rasterise this convert this to dots, at a given resolution and embed this raster image with the pdf. Best way to convert your svg to pdf file in seconds. This is a vector graphics library for php, which surely is a broad specification. Open source php class for generating pdf documents. Svg viewer only stores linked references to the svgs. But i dont think you fully appreciate the simple fact that svg rendering is not fast.

Fpdf is a php class which allows to generate pdf files with pure php. Drill into those connections to view the associated network performance such as latency and packet loss, and application process resource utilization metrics such. A batch for converting svg files to a pdf file with free software. If you use any php framework like laravel, codeigniter etc then you have option to other package for generate html file into pdf. Feb 09, 2008 generate svg using php s echo command.

Convert pdf to svg online and free this page also contains information on the pdf and svg file extensions. I have created a svg file and use php to replace text and plan to render the resultant svg file to pdf file. Whenever we work on big php application, then we generally require to generate pdf of invoice, data, information, subscription etc. Web browsers are fast if they render a webpage in less than 500ms or so. Apr 20, 2012 btw, converting to pdf from svg please be advised that a severe issue has been discovered in latest inkscape 0.

Allow svg through wordpress media uploader csstricks. Unlike other raster format image library, the vector format is scalable, you may resize to any size to fit into your drawing without compromising the details. If you like it please feel free to a small amount of money to secure the future of this website. The html to pdf, html to svg and html to image converters included in the hiqpdf library for. Oct 23, 2016 whenever we work on big php application, then we generally require to generate pdf of invoice, data, information, subscription etc. Svg optimization tools like the webbased svgomg tool do this automatically for you. It is a context for learning fundamentals of computer programming within the context of the electronic arts. Pdf to svg convert your pdf to svg for free online. Sure, svg is a complicated specification to implement on a basic getting the xml into memory and validating it level.

The main purpose of this lib is to rasterize svg to a surface which can be an image or a pdf for example, through a \svg\surface php interface. Meaning, if you move or delete the svg file from your computer svg viewer is looking for that reference and will not be able to show the svg. Layout and overlap multiple html documents with transparent background. This project creates files that can then be viewed by a sister project file monitor. As these are vector images, svg images never drops on quality no matter how they are zoomed out or resized. Pdfkit is a pdf document generation library for node and the browser that makes creating complex, multipage, printable documents easy. Svg, short for scalable vector graphics, is the nonproprietary next big thing for the web that offers many acrobat like features without any need for special plugins. This project was initialized by the need to render svg documents inside pdf files for the dompdf project. Two new apis pddocgetadobepdfversion and pddocsetadobepdfversion have been introduced in this release for getting and setting new pdf versions respectively.

Btw, converting to pdf from svg please be advised that a severe issue has been discovered in latest inkscape 0. No matter what youre looking for or where you are in the world, our global marketplace of sellers can help you find unique and affordable options. Started in 2002, tcpdf is now one of the worlds most active open source projects, used daily by millions of users and included in. Anychart provides users with five types of resources to learn the library documentation, api reference, playground, chartopedia. That is due to the fact that the goal of this project is to offer features in three different, big areas. Create an svg data visualisation with php by creative bloq staff netmag 08 september 2011 using code to create beautiful visualisations saves time, effort and allows you to focus on the idea rather than implementation details. If youre wanting a way to organize your files and search by tagsnames then svg library would be. Learn how to use php, html, and css to dynamically modify styles in your scalable vector graphics svgs in this installment of design the webprojectbased courses for web professionals.

1160 65 832 942 616 904 376 111 398 1010 1086 834 201 290 1102 954 1132 566 1238 1379 290 370 1474 1154 314 255 377 1089 403 375 1001 1016 539 649 114 835 1070 40 638 988 1133 216 946 1307 456 699 1061 1153 133 1430